CLEVELAND — Steph Curry nearly upstaged LeBron James' homecoming weekend by scoring 50 points with a memorable shooting display to lead Team LeBron to a 163-160- win over Team Durant in the NBA All-Star Game on Sunday night (Monday, Manila time).

But while Curry made 16 3-pointers and was named the game's MVP, it was James' fadeaway that gave his team the win in his 19th All-Star appearance.

James finished with 24 points.

Joel Embiid led Team Durant with 36 points.

Curry put on a jaw-dropping 3-point display in the third quarter of the NBA All-Star Game with seven 3-pointers.

Moments after being honored as one of the league's best 75 players, Curry showed how he's helped change the game. Curry launched several of his 3-pointers from just feet inside the half-court logo.

On one of his makes, Curry already turned and was running back to the other end before the ball swished through the net.
